Make your images smaller โ and convert between JPG / WebP / PNG / GIF โ by answering a few simple questions. No image-editing skills required. Works the same on macOS, Windows and Linux.
๐ฏ๐ต ๆฅๆฌ่ชใฎใฌใคใใฏใใฎใใผใธไธ้จใซใใใพใ โ ๆฅๆฌ่ช๏ผใฏใใใฆใฎๆนใธ๏ผโ.
FitImage takes a folder full of pictures and makes the files smaller so they
upload faster and take less space โ without you having to open each one in an
image editor. It can also change the file type (for example turn heavy .png
screenshots into light .webp or .jpg, or convert .gif files to .jpg or .webp).
You don't need to type complicated commands: just run fitimage and it will
ask you what to do, step by step.
A typical result:
24.3 MB โ 6.1 MB (saved 18.2 MB, about 75% smaller)
๐ It's safe to try. FitImage can keep your originals untouched (it offers a "save as a new name" option) and has a preview mode that shows what would happen without changing anything. See Will it ruin my originals?

In this example, every image shares one extension (.jpg) and the output uses a
different format (.webp), so IMG_0001.webp โฆ are created with the same
names and the originals (IMG_0001.jpg โฆ) are kept next to them (a different
extension can't overwrite them). No "text to add" is needed, so it isn't asked.
๐ก When is "Where should the text be added?" asked? When you pick the same format as your files (e.g.
.jpgโ.jpg), or the folder mixes extensions โ there the new file could share the original's name and extension, so FitImage asks for a distinguishing prefix/suffix.

Short answer: only if you ask it to. When FitImage asks โSave modeโ:
| You choose | What happens | Best for |
|---|---|---|
| Save as a new name | Your originals stay exactly as they are; smaller copies are created next to them. With a different output format the copy keeps the same name and a new extension (e.g. .jpg โ IMG.webp); with the same format it adds the prefix/suffix you choose. |
๐ Most people โ completely safe |
| Overwrite originals | The original files are replaced by the smaller versions. If the file type changes (e.g. .png โ .webp), the old file is removed. |
When you don't need the originals |
Extra safety nets:
- Dry-run preview โ at the final step, pick โDry-run preview firstโ to see exactly what would happen, with nothing written or deleted.
- FitImage skips files that wouldn't actually get smaller (when overwriting in the same format), so it won't make things worse.
- ๐พ If the photos are irreplaceable, make a copy of the folder first โ peace of mind is free.
| Format | Choose it for | Notes |
|---|---|---|
| JPG | Photographs | Great all-round choice; small files; no transparency |
| WebP | Photos for the web | Usually even smaller than JPG; works in all modern browsers |
| PNG | Screenshots, logos, images with transparency | Keeps sharp edges; larger than JPG/WebP |
| GIF | Only if you specifically need a .gif |
256 colours โ photos can end up larger, so avoid it for photos |
Not sure? JPG for photos, WebP if they're going on a website.
Converting from GIF?
.giffiles are accepted as input too. Drop a folder containing GIFs into FitImage and choose JPG, WebP, or PNG as the output format to convert them. (Animated GIFs: only the first frame is kept when converting to a single-image format.)
โcommand not found: fitimageโ (or โ'fitimage' is not recognizedโ)
Node.js or FitImage isn't installed yet, or the terminal was open before you
installed it. Do Step 1 and
Step 2, then close and reopen the
terminal and try again.
A permission error when installing (EACCES) on macOS/Linux.
Use the official installer from https://nodejs.org/ (it sets permissions up
correctly), or simply run FitImage without installing: npx @ecgear/fitimage.
Does it change the size (width/height) of my images? No. FitImage only reduces the file size (and can change the format). The pixels-wide ร pixels-tall stay the same.
It said a GIF got bigger โ is that a bug? No. GIF only supports 256 colours, so photos often grow. Use JPG or WebP for photos. FitImage always shows you the size change so there are no surprises.
Does it need the internet? Only to install. After that it works fully offline.

You can skip the questions and pass everything as flags:
# Compress every image under ./images IN PLACE at quality 75 (default)
fitimage ./images
# Preview first โ writes nothing
fitimage ./images --dry-run --verbose
# Non-destructive: write results into ./out, leave sources untouched
fitimage ./images --out ./out
# Convert everything to WebP, saving new files as *_min.webp (originals kept)
fitimage ./images --format webp --suffix _min
# Stronger compression, also turn PNGs into JPGs, keep the original .webp files
fitimage ./images -q 60 --png-to-jpg --keep-original
โ ๏ธ With a<path>and no--prefix/--suffix/--out, FitImage works in place (re-compressed files overwrite the originals; a format change replaces the source file). Use--dry-runto preview, or--prefix/--suffix/--outto keep originals.
| Option | Default | Description |
|---|---|---|
(no path) / -i, --interactive |
โ | Launch the interactive wizard (needs a terminal) |
-q, --quality <n> |
75 |
JPEG/WebP quality (1โ100) |
-f, --format <fmt> |
โ | Force output format: jpg | webp | png | gif |
--prefix <text> |
โ | Save under a new name: add <text> to the start of the filename |
--suffix <text> |
โ | Save under a new name: add <text> to the end of the filename |
-o, --out <dir> |
โ | Write results to this directory (non-destructive) |
--no-recursive |
off | Do not descend into subfolders |
--png-to-jpg |
off | Also convert .png files to .jpg (ignored when --format is set) |
--keep-original |
off | Keep source files when the format changes (e.g. keep .webp) |
--dry-run |
off | Preview only โ write/delete nothing |
-v, --verbose |
off | Print every file |
-c, --concurrency <n> |
4 |
Number of parallel workers |
--install-menu |
off | Open the right-click-menu installer (add / update / remove Finder / Explorer entries), then exit |
--prefix/--suffix always keep the originals (the renamed copy is a new file).
The interactive wizard always uses quality 75; use -q/--quality on the
command line for other values.

Platform details:
- macOS โ installs Automator Quick Actions in
~/Library/Services(right-click โ Quick Actions). No admin rights. - Windows โ adds per-user
HKEY_CURRENT_USERregistry entries for image files and folders, launched hidden via a tiny VBScript (no console window). On Windows 11 they may sit under "Show more options." No admin rights.
The menu remembers the exact Node.js path it was set up with, so if you
reinstall Node, re-run Add / update (same label) to refresh it. Uses only OS
tools (osascript / reg / wscript) โ no extra dependencies.

await run('./images', { format: 'webp', affix: { position: 'suffix', text: '_min' } });FitImage uses sharp (which wraps libvips) for all decoding/encoding:
- JPEG via mozjpeg / libjpeg-turbo (BSD / IJG)
- PNG via zlib / libpng โ re-encoded with
palette: false(truecolour) - WebP via libwebp (BSD)
- GIF via cgif (MIT) + sharp's bundled BSD-2-Clause fork of libimagequant for palette quantization โ not the GPL upstream
This keeps the whole pipeline on permissively-licensed code paths. GIF is a
256-colour palette format, so for photographs the result may be larger than
the source โ FitImage reports the size delta either way. See NOTICE
for the full licensing posture, and docs/MAINTAINING.md
for the architecture.
